What Determines How Long Marijuana Stays in Your System?
Before learning How to Get Marijuana Out of Your System, you must understand how your body stores THC. Unlike alcohol or nicotine, THC binds to fat cells, which means heavier users require more time to detox.
Key Factors That Influence Detox Time
- Frequency of use: Daily use stores more THC.
- Body fat percentage: More fat means slower release.
- Metabolism speed: Faster metabolism = faster detox.
- Hydration levels: Dehydration concentrates THC metabolite levels.

How Long Does THC Stay in Your Body?
Here is the general marijuana detox timeline:
- Urine test: 3–30 days
- Blood test: 1–2 days
- Saliva test: 12–48 hours
- Hair test: Up to 90 days

2. Increase Physical Activity (But Not Right Before Testing)
Exercise burns fat, which releases THC stored inside fat cells.
However stop working out 24 hours before a test, as it temporarily increases THC levels in the bloodstream.

Can You Detox Marijuana Quickly Overnight?
A common misconception is that certain drinks, shortcuts, or extreme “flushes” can magically remove THC overnight. But science shows this is unrealistic.
However, temporary dilution methods might reduce detectable levels—but they must be used cautiously.
